Ingredients & Substitutions

Snickers Bars: These add a delicious chocolate and caramel flavor. If you’re looking for alternatives, consider Milky Way or Twix bars for a similar taste. For a healthier twist, use chocolate-covered nuts or carob bars.

Green Apples: They bring a nice tartness to balance the sweetness of the Snickers. Granny Smith apples are a great choice, but feel free to use any crisp apple you enjoy, like Honeycrisp or Fuji.

Mini Marshmallows: These give the salad a fun texture. If you want a healthier option, you can try using chopped dried fruits like raisins or cranberries, or even small pieces of fresh fruit.

Whipped Topping: While I love using Cool Whip, you can substitute it with fresh whipped cream for a homemade touch. Just whip heavy cream with a bit of sugar until soft peaks form.

Vanilla Yogurt: It adds creaminess and a hint of vanilla flavor. If you prefer, use Greek yogurt for added protein or a dairy-free yogurt for a vegan option.

How to Make Snickers Salad?

Ingredients You’ll Need:

For the Salad:

  • 6 fun-size Snickers bars, chopped
  • 2 medium green apples, diced
  • 1 cup mini marshmallows

For the Dressing:

  • 1 cup whipped topping (like Cool Whip)
  • 1/2 cup vanilla yogurt
  • 1/4 cup caramel sauce
  • Optional: additional caramel sauce for drizzling

How Much Time Will You Need?

This Snickers Salad takes about 10 minutes to prepare, plus an additional 30 minutes to chill in the refrigerator. In just a little over half an hour, you’ll have a delicious, sweet treat ready to serve!

Step-by-Step Instructions:

1. Prepare the Dressing:

In a large mixing bowl, combine the whipped topping and vanilla yogurt. Use a spatula to mix them together until they are well combined and smooth. This will be the creamy base of your salad!

2. Add the Fun Ingredients:

Next, gently fold the chopped Snickers bars, diced apples, and mini marshmallows into the whipped topping mixture. Be careful not to break the Snickers too much—it’s nice to have some chunky pieces!

3. Incorporate the Caramel:

Drizzle the caramel sauce into the mixture. Fold it in gently to ensure that all the ingredients are evenly coated with the sweet caramel goodness.

4. Transfer and Chill:

Carefully transfer the salad to a serving bowl. For extra sweetness and a beautiful presentation, feel free to drizzle more caramel sauce on top. Then, cover the bowl and chill the Snickers Salad in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es.

5. Serve and Enjoy:

Once it’s chilled, serve the Snickers Salad cold. It’s the perfect sweet treat for any gathering or as a delightful dessert. Enjoy every bite!

Can I Use Different Types of Apples?

Absolutely! While green apples add a nice tartness, you can use any type of apple you prefer, like red or yellow apples, for a sweeter salad. Just keep in mind that sweeter apples will change the overall flavor profile of the dish.

How to Store Leftovers?

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. The ingredients might soften over time, but it will still taste delicious! Just give it a gentle stir before serving.

Can I Make This Salad in Advance?

Yes, you can prepare the Snickers Salad a day ahead of time! Just follow the recipe and store it in the fridge. Just add the caramel drizzle just before serving to keep it looking fresh and appealing.

What Can I Use Instead of Whipped Topping?

If you prefer a lighter option, you can substitute the whipped topping with more vanilla yogurt or even whipped cream. If using whipped cream, make sure to fold gently to maintain its light texture. You can also use a dairy-free whipped topping if you’re looking for a vegan option!
